Decoding the PBN Landscape: Key Terms and Concepts
Alright, let's get our heads around the basics. Before we jump into the nitty-gritty, it's essential to understand the fundamental concepts. We're going to define some key terms, so you can speak the language of PBNs fluently. First up, the term PBN itself: as we mentioned, it stands for Private Blog Network. Think of it as a set of websites you control that are used to link back to your main site, the money site. This is often done to increase the money site's authority in the eyes of search engines. The goal here is to rank higher in search results, thereby driving more organic traffic and, ultimately, more conversions. Then there’s the money site: this is the website you want to improve the rankings of. It's the site where all the magic happens, and the PBN's role is to act as a support system. It boosts the money site's authority by passing link juice, which in turn signals to search engines that the money site is a trustworthy source of information.
Next, we need to understand link juice. Link juice is the SEO value that a link passes from one website to another. This is essentially the secret sauce that makes PBNs effective. It is transferred through links, where one site's authority is essentially transferred to another, thus boosting the SEO. The quality of the link juice depends on the authority and relevance of the linking site. High-quality links from reputable sites carry more weight. This is why it's crucial to ensure your PBN sites have quality content and are relevant to the niches they operate in. We will be taking a look at how to evaluate the quality of a site, and to determine the potential effectiveness of a link. This will include tips and tricks to identify sites, including metrics such as Domain Authority (DA) and Page Authority (PA), as well as looking at content quality and link profiles. It's not just about the number of links; it's about the quality and relevance of those links. Another key concept is domain age. Older domains often have more authority in the eyes of search engines. Expired domains, those that were once live and have since been dropped, are often used to build PBNs, as they may have pre-existing authority. Careful selection is vital here. We'll cover how to assess a domain's history, check its link profile, and determine whether it's a good fit for your PBN. We will also talk about how to deal with domain names, what makes for a good domain name, how it impacts your PBN efforts, and how to go about building a solid network.
Now, let's talk about the importance of niche relevance. Your PBN sites should ideally be in the same niche as your money site. This ensures that the links you're building are relevant and natural. If your money site is about fitness, your PBN sites should also be related to fitness, health, or wellness. The more relevant the sites are, the more effective your PBN will be. Creating relevant content that aligns with your money site's topics helps search engines understand the connection, boosting the credibility of both your PBN and your money site. Finally, we need to talk about the dangers of over-optimization. Avoid using the same anchor text for all your links and avoid linking to your money site from every PBN site. This can trigger a penalty from search engines. It’s all about creating a natural-looking link profile, one that mirrors a profile that would occur organically. Finding and Evaluating Domains
One of the most crucial steps in building a successful PBN is selecting the right domains. This is where your research skills come into play. There are a few key factors to consider. First, look at the domain's history. Has the domain been used before? If so, what was the site about? Checking the domain's past can give you valuable insights into its potential. Use tools like the Wayback Machine to see what the site looked like in the past. This will help you understand if the domain is suitable for your purposes. Next, consider the domain's authority. Tools like Moz and Ahrefs can help you determine the Domain Authority (DA) and Domain Rating (DR) of a domain. These metrics provide an indication of how authoritative the domain is. However, don't rely solely on these metrics. Always look at the overall quality of the domain.
Also, consider the backlink profile of the domain. A domain with a strong backlink profile is more valuable. Use tools to analyze the backlinks pointing to the domain. Are the backlinks from reputable sites? Are they relevant to the niche? Avoid domains with spammy backlinks. You should also analyze the content on the domain. Does the content align with your niche? Is the content high-quality and original? Avoid domains with poor-quality or copied content. The content should be well-written and engaging. The domain should also have a clean history. Check for any previous penalties or blacklists. If a domain has been penalized in the past, it's best to avoid it. Finally, consider the domain's age. Older domains often have more authority. However, don't let age be the only factor. A newer domain with a clean history and strong backlinks can still be a valuable asset.
When evaluating a domain, ask yourself these questions: Does the domain align with your niche? Is the domain's history clean? Does the domain have a strong backlink profile? Is the content high-quality? If the answer to all these questions is yes, then you've found a promising domain. Now, let’s talk about some of the tools you can use. You'll need the right tools to make informed decisions. We'll be recommending the best ones available. Ahrefs, Moz, and SEMrush are all excellent choices for analyzing domain authority, backlink profiles, and content performance. You can also use tools to find expired domains. Domain Hunter Gatherer is a popular choice for finding expired domains with relevant keywords. Another tip is to be patient. Finding the perfect domain takes time and effort. Don't rush the process. Thoroughly research each domain before making a decision. The effort will pay off in the long run. Building a solid PBN is a long-term investment.

On-Page Optimization: Best Practices
On-page optimization is the process of optimizing the content and structure of your website to improve its search engine rankings. This is an important factor. It's about more than just writing great content. It also involves optimizing your content for the search engines. Let's delve into the best practices to help you get the most out of your PBN. Start with keyword research. Find the right keywords. These are the words and phrases that people use to search for information related to your niche. Use keyword research tools to identify relevant keywords. Make sure the keywords are relevant to your niche. Incorporate these keywords into your content naturally. Avoid keyword stuffing. Your content should read naturally.
Now, let's look at title tags and meta descriptions. These are critical. They are the first things search engines and users see. Your title tags and meta descriptions should be compelling. They should include your target keywords. Make them enticing. They should accurately describe the content of your page. Make sure each page has a unique title tag and meta description. Use header tags (H1, H2, H3, etc.). Structure your content with header tags. This will make your content easier to read and scan. Use your target keywords in your header tags. Use header tags to create a clear hierarchy. This will help search engines understand the structure of your content. Also, make sure that you optimize your images. Image optimization is something many people overlook. Optimize your images by using descriptive file names. Use alt text to describe your images. This will help search engines understand what your images are about. Compress your images to reduce file size. This will improve your website's loading speed. Focus on internal linking. This can boost SEO. Link to other relevant pages on your site. This will help search engines understand the relationships between your pages. Use anchor text that includes your target keywords.
Then, we have the user experience (UX). UX is an essential element to consider. Your website should be easy to navigate. Make sure your website is mobile-friendly. A good UX will keep your visitors on your site longer. This will send positive signals to search engines. Optimize for page speed. Slow loading websites will frustrate visitors. Use a fast hosting provider. Compress your images. Minimize the use of unnecessary code. Now, let’s talk about content readability. Make sure your content is easy to read. Use short paragraphs. Use headings and subheadings. Use bullet points and lists. A good UX will keep visitors on your site longer. This will send positive signals to search engines. Use a clear and concise writing style. Avoid jargon. Remember, on-page optimization is an ongoing process. You need to keep testing, measuring, and refining your techniques to achieve the best results.
